WordPress Version 3.0 Released!
The long awaited release of WordPress Version 3.0, named for Thelonious, was released to the public on June 17, 2010. First looks at the new version reveal some very exciting developments for our clients.
Highlights
- WordPress now allows for the management of multiple sites from one WordPress installation.
- New custom menu management feature, allows creation of custom menus combining posts, pages, categories, tags, and links for use in theme menus or widgets.
- Custom header and theme background customization via APIs.
- Ability to set a custom admin username and password during installation.
- Bulk updating of themes with an automatic maintenance mode during the upgrade process.
- Bulk updates of plugins so you can upgrade 15 plugins at once with a single click
- Support for shortlinks – but still requires a plugin or theme support to fully realize this feature.
- Improved Custom post types and custom taxonomies including hierarchical (category-style) support.
- Allow “No role for this blog” to be chosen in Users->Add New panel
- Help text on every screen
Naturally, as with any major software upgrade, a number of upgrade issues have been encountered by users of various themes and certain plugins including the podcasting plugin by TSG, HeadSpace2, and Event Calendar. WordPress has a sticky post detailing answers to most problems. It would be advised to wait to upgrade your installation until plugin developers have time to provide updates for the new version and the majority of bugs that are encountered by early adapters are resolved.
The WordPress development team will not be starting work on the next version for at least three months, instead they are delving into updating the showcase, Codex, forums, profiles, update and compatibility APIs, theme directory, plugin directory, mailing lists, core plugins, wordcamp.org and so on. These supporting pieces have been longing for attention!
